<b><font color="green">One who Recites and One who doesn't Recite Quran</b></font id="green">
<b>Sahih Bukhari Volume 6, Book 61, Number 538</b>
Narrated Abu Musa Al-Ash'ari (Radi Allah Anhu) The Prophet Muhammad (sal-allahu-alleihi-wasallam) said, "The example of him (a believer) who recites the Qur'an is like that of a citron which tastes good and smells good. And he (a believer) who does not recite the Qur'an is like a date which is good in taste but has no smell. And the example of a dissolute wicked person who recites the Qur'an is like the Raihana (sweet basil) which smells good but tastes bitter. And the example of a dissolute wicked person who does not recite the Qur'an is like the colocynth which tastes bitter and has no smell. "
